Argentina's legislative elections deliver landslide victory for President Milei's libertarian reforms

Summary

Argentina's legislative elections resulted in a landslide victory for President Javier Milei's libertarian party La Libertad Avanza, with 41.5% of the vote in Buenos Aires province compared to 40.8% for the Peronist coalition. This marks a dramatic political shift in a traditional Peronist stronghold and provides Milei with a strong mandate to continue his free-market reforms and austerity measures. Nationwide results show Milei's party securing 64% support, indicating widespread backing for his economic overhaul agenda.
